Forgetful

wVlfnlTbRtK8eGvbnBZI_VolkanOlmez_005

Remember when
you first saw me?
You said I was
the most lovely.
Among the girls you see,
you noticed no one but me.

Remember when you went
to meet my stiff parents?
You’re so nervous,
so jittery.
Mom was fine yet
Dad was stressed,
well because I’m
his first princess.

Remember when
I said yes, finally?
You we’re so happy
with eyes that’re teary.
Likewise I am blissful,
to be yours officially.

Remember when
you saw her,
the girl I will
always remember?
Of course you
will forget never,
’cause it is us
you choose to surrender.

I can still remember,
but I know you can’t.
‘Cause sadly,
I still remember,
years after you forgot.
